Discover Frontier Family Park: Queen Creek’s Premier Recreation Destination
Queen Creek, Arizona, is proud to announce the grand opening of Frontier Family Park, a sprawling 85-acre recreational paradise located at 20039 S. 220th Street. Open daily from 5:30 a.m. to 10 p.m., this park offers a diverse array of amenities designed to cater to the entire community, making it a must-visit destination for both residents and visitors.
A Glimpse into Frontier Family Park’s Amenities
Frontier Family Park is equipped with top-notch facilities that cater to various interests and activities. Here’s what you can expect when you visit:
- Three Lighted Multi-Purpose Fields: Perfect for soccer, football, and other sports.
- Six Lighted Baseball/Softball Fields: With 315′ fences, these fields are ideal for leagues and casual play.
- Twenty-Four Lighted Pickleball Courts: A pickleball enthusiast’s dream come true.
- Two Lighted Sand Volleyball Courts: Enjoy beach volleyball right in the heart of Queen Creek.
- Two Lighted Basketball Courts: Great for pickup games and practice.
- One Inclusive Playground: Similar to Mansel Carter Oasis Park, this playground is designed for children of all abilities.
- Ten Picnic Ramadas: Including two corporate ramadas for larger gatherings.
- 5-Acre Fishing Lake: A tranquil spot for fishing and relaxation (a fishing license is required for anyone 10 years old and over).
- Two Large-Group Picnic Ramadas: Ideal for family reunions, parties, and corporate events.
- ADA Access: Ensuring everyone can enjoy the park’s amenities.
- Ample Parking: Convenient parking options for all visitors.
Splash Pad Hours of Operation
The splash pad at Frontier Family Park is a fantastic feature for families looking to beat the heat. It operates during the following hours:
- March, April, October: 9 a.m. – 7 p.m.
- May, June, July, August, September: 8 a.m. – 9 p.m.

1. Splendido
Nestled in the serene landscape between the Santa Catalina and Tortolita Mountains in Oro Valley, Splendido offers a vibrant Life Plan Community for adults aged 55 and better. Residents can choose from spacious Terrace and Villa Homes, each designed for comfort and style. The community boasts an impressive array of amenities, including a state-of-the-art fitness center, rejuvenating spa facilities, indoor and outdoor swimming pools, multiple dining options catering to various tastes, a 24-hour concierge service for convenience, an 18-hole putting course for golf enthusiasts, and an art studio for creative expression. Additionally, Splendido provides onsite healthcare services, ensuring residents have access to medical care when needed, enhancing peace of mind and well-being.

Indulge Your Taste Buds at the 2024 Spring Arizona Restaurant Week
The culinary scene in Arizona is about to get even more exciting with the return of the much-anticipated 2024 Spring Arizona Restaurant Week (ARW), presented by the Arizona Restaurant Association. From May 17 to May 26, food enthusiasts across the state can embark on a gastronomic journey like no other, discovering hidden culinary gems and savoring exquisite dishes at unbelievable prices.
With over 150 restaurants participating, diners can expect a diverse range of cuisines and experiences, from intimate chef-driven eateries to luxurious fine dining establishments. What’s more, the ARW menus crafted by Arizona’s top chefs offer a unique glimpse into their culinary prowess, featuring hyper-seasonal ingredients and innovative flavor combinations.
Unbeatable Deals
One of the highlights of ARW is the incredible value it offers. For just $33, $44, or $55 per person (and sometimes per couple), diners can indulge in a three-course prix-fixe menu at participating restaurants. Whether you’re craving seafood, steak, Italian delicacies, or global flavors, ARW has something to satisfy every palate without breaking the bank.
